Heat wave deaths rise in agricultural areas
A string of recent deaths in North Korea’s rural areas has been linked to extreme heat during weeding operations. According to a source in South Hwanghae province recently, a man in his 50s from Jaeryong county and a woman in her 60s from Goksan county, North Hwanghae, both collapsed and died on July 10 while weeding in temperatures exceeding 35 degrees Celsius (95°F). “Farms adjust work hours… Source
